Chandigarh: Students of the primary wing-1 of St Joseph’s Senior Secondary School, Sector 44, celebrated World Paper Bag Day by making paper bags of old newspapers. They showcased their creativity and artistic skills by decorating paper bags. The day was observed to spread awareness on not to use plastic bags among students. Little Josephites made attractive paper bags and decorated these with stickers and other material on the occasion. TNS

Chandigarh: National Reading Month was observed with enthusiasm at Delhi Public School. The aim was to develop reading habits among students. The event started with a ‘Reading day pledge’. Students of Class III to X wholeheartedly participated in a slogan writing on the importance of reading. Activities such as finger puppets and book jacket grabbed the interest of everyone. Students showcased their innovative creative skills on the occasion. Principal Reema Dewan acknowledged efforts and talent of students and encouraged them to befriend with books as these were source of inspiration and knowledge. TNS

Chandigarh: The Student Cabinet of Saupin’s School, Sector 32, met Mayor Sarabjit Kaur at her office here on Monday. They apprised Mayor of the initiative taken by the school to make it a “Single use plastic free campus”. Mayor Sarabjit Kaur appreciated efforts of children on spreading awareness on benefits of not using plastic. She encouraged students to spread awareness on the hazards of using plastic in their respective communities. TNS

Mohali: A special assembly on the theme soil conservation was held at St Soldier International Convent School. Students of Class VIII-B presented thought provoking items on the theme. The participants conveyed the urgent need to save soil in a distinctive way. They urged the audience to plant more trees as it prevents soil erosion and conserves top soil for agricultural use. Principal Anjli Sharma applauded students’ efforts and apprised them about the pivotal role of soil for the survival of humans. TNS

Mohali: Guru Nanak Foundation Public School, Sector 92, held ‘Vanmahotsav’ celebrations to instil personal and social responsibility among students towards safeguarding trees, forests and nature at large. To celebrate the festival of trees, the school conducted a plantation drive in which saplings of medicinal, fruit and shady trees such as neem, peepal, lemon, pear, peach, tulsi, palm, arjun and ashoka were planted by students. Speaking on the occasion, Principal Poonam Sharma said, “Celebration of ‘Vanmahotsav’ is a good way to foster feelings of respect in hearts of students for their environment as well as diverting their attention towards the bigger problem of depleting forest areas in the world.” TNS

Mohali: To give an insight to students of Classes III to V about the World Population Day, a poster making competition was held at AKSIPS-65 Smart School here on Monday. Students presented their creative ideas through posters during the competition. School associate director Parnika Singh and Principal Rajminder Kaur Jaitla applauded creative thinking of little ones on the occasion. TNS

Mohali: Delhi Public School celebrated French National Day here on Monday. The day started with a euphonious presentation of French national anthem followed by a games like Tambola, which was played with French numbers. Students shook a leg on French songs, ate French cuisine and experienced the French culture closely on the occasion. Students were also made aware about the significance of Bastille Day. Students showed enthusiasm while decorating board and enjoyed the day.
